I just don't get it. A plus-one championship game for D1-A college football seems like the best of both worlds. You keep all the pagentry (and $$$) of the bowl games. And you have 4 teams competing for the title, not just two. It wouldn't extend the season any further than last year when the last BCS bowl game was on Jan 8. What's not to like?
Sounds like the only argument against a plus-one system is the slippery-slope argument that it's one step closer to a playoff. Big deal. Vote for the plus-one on its own merits, not what you think it could possibly lead to.
A 5th-ranked team who got left out of the top 4 would have less of a case to make than a 3rd-ranked team who got left out of the BCS game.
